Hero XPulse 200T 4V vs Honda Unicorn

Hero XPulse 200T 4V Price starts at Rs. 1.40 Lakh which is Rs. 30,226 costlier than base model of Honda Unicorn priced at Rs. 1.09 Lakh. The claimed mileage of Hero XPulse 200T 4V is 40 kmpl whereas the mileage of Honda Unicorn is 60 kmpl. In technical specifications, Hero XPulse 200T 4V is powered by 199.6 cc engine , while Honda Unicorn is powered by 162.7 cc engine. Hero XPulse 200T 4V is available in 3 different colours while Honda Unicorn comes with 4 colours. Hero Moto Corp XPulse 200T 4V Vs Honda Unicorn Comparison FAQs

Which bike is cheaper Hero Moto Corp XPulse 200T 4V vs Honda Unicorn?

The Honda Unicorn is cheaper than Hero XPulse 200T 4V by Rs. 30,226.

Which bike offers better performance Hero Moto Corp XPulse 200T 4V vs Honda Unicorn?

For the STD version, 199.6 cc Petrol engine of XPulse 200T 4V produces 19.1 PS @ 8500 rpm of power and 17.3 Nm @ 6500 rpm of torque. Whereas for the STD version, 162.7 cc Petrol engine of Unicorn produces 12.91 PS @ 7500 rpm of power and 14 Nm @ 5500 rpm of torque
